Latest Patents

Stephen Manthorpe holds a patent titled "Control of local service modes for a management console." This invention involves an apparatus designed to perform local service at a management console. The apparatus features an accessory interface that engages a local service permission tool with a management console within a management enclosure. This management enclosure can be in either a closed or open position. When the local service permission tool is engaged, it prevents the management enclosure from being in the closed position. Additionally, the apparatus includes a status module that detects the engagement of the local service permission tool and an access module that disables certain remote service functions based on this detection.
